Originally Posted By: Dbl
It is nice, great job controlling those highlights!
Shooting in RAW really helps, I usually overexpose a bit for the darks and then have to "recover" the whites in ACR with the "recovery" slider and the "Highlights" slider. Thanks, Guys!
